Linux è ovunque, anche se non sempre te ne accorgi: il 100% dei supercomputer top 500 lo utilizza, il 96% dei server web si basa sul suo kernel, e persino il tuo smartphone Android deriva da esso. Ma cos’è esattamente Linux, e perché è così rivoluzionario?
In questa guida, esploreremo: ✅ Cosa lo rende diverso da Windows e macOS ✅ Come è nato e perché è ancora gratuito dopo 30+ anni ✅ Casi d’uso pratici: dal PC domestico ai data center NASA ✅ Come iniziare senza rischiare di perdere dati
Nel 1991, Linus Torvalds, uno studente finlandese, iniziò a lavorare a un kernel ispirato a MINIX (un sistema UNIX didattico). Lo chiamò “Linux”, combinando il suo nome con “UNIX”, e lo rilasciò sotto licenza open source GPL.
Perché è ancora gratuito? La licenza GPL impone che chi modifica il codice debba renderlo pubblico. Questo ha creato un ecosistema collaborativo, dove aziende come Red Hat e Canonical contribuiscono migliorando il sistema per tutti.
La Filosofia Open Source
Linux non è solo un software: è una filosofia. Ecco i suoi pilastri:
Libertà di utilizzo: Installalo su quanti dispositivi vuoi.
Libertà di studio: Analizza il codice sorgente per capire come funziona.
Libertà di modificare: Crea una tua versione personalizzata.
Libertà di condividere: Distribuisci le tue modifiche alla comunità.
Architettura di Linux: Cosa C’è Sotto il Cofano?
Per capire cos’è Linux tecnicamente, immaginalo come una cipolla con più strati:
1. Il Kernel: Il Cuore del Sistema
Il kernel gestisce:
Comunicazione con l’hardware (CPU, RAM, dispositivi USB).
Multitasking: Esegue più processi in parallelo senza conflitti.
Sicurezza: Isola i programmi per prevenire crash totali.
Curiosità: Il kernel Linux è scritto in C e Assembly, ed è composto da oltre 28 milioni di righe di codice (2023).
2. La Shell: Il Potere del Terminale
La shell (es. Bash, Zsh) è l’interfaccia a riga di comando. Anche se spaventa i principianti, offre un controllo chirurgico sul sistema. Esempi di comandi utili:
$ sudo apt update # Aggiorna la lista dei pacchetti (Ubuntu)
$ nano file.txt # Modifica un file di testo
$ systemctl restart servizio # Riavvia un servizio di sistema
3. Desktop Environment: L’Interfaccia Grafica
GNOME, KDE e XFCE sono ambienti grafici che trasformano Linux in un sistema user-friendly. Ecco un confronto:
Ambiente
RAM Consumata
Stile
Personalizzazione
GNOME
~800 MB
Moderno e minimal
Media
KDE Plasma
~600 MB
Simile a Windows
Alta
XFCE
~300 MB
Leggero e veloce
Bassa
Perché Scegliere Linux? 7 Vantaggi Concreti
1. Zero Costi Nascosti
Mentre Windows 11 Pro costa €259, Linux è gratis. Risparmi anche su:
Software: LibreOffice (alternativa a Microsoft Office), GIMP (alternativa a Photoshop).
Server: Nessun costo per licenze OS su macchine aziendali.
2. Sicurezza Senza Paragoni
Meno malware: Solo lo 0,1% dei virus colpisce Linux (fonte: AV-TEST).
Aggiornamenti rapidi: Le patch di sicurezza arrivano in ore, non settimane.
3. Performance su Hardware Datato
Prova questa distribuzioni su PC vecchi:
Lubuntu: Richiede solo 512 MB di RAM.
Puppy Linux: Funziona su PC con CPU Pentium 4.
4. Privacy Garantita
Niente telemetria nascosta, a differenza di Windows 10/11 che traccia:
Ricerche web
App utilizzate
Posizione geografica
5. Personalizzazione Estrema
Cambia ogni aspetto:
Temi grafici: Crea un’estetica unica con strumenti come GTK Theme Changer.
Kernel modificato: Ottimizzalo per gaming o server con kernel custom.
6. Stabilità per Server e Lavoro
Linux domina nel mondo enterprise grazie a:
Uptime del 99,99%: Riavvia il sistema solo per aggiornamenti del kernel.
Containerizzazione: Isola le app con Docker senza impatto sulle prestazioni.
7. Supporto della Comunità
Hai un problema? Trova aiuto su:
Forum: Ubuntu Forums, Reddit r/linuxquestions.
Chat live: Canali IRC e Discord dedicati.
Le Migliori Distribuzioni Linux per Ogni Esigenza
Per Principianti Assoluti
Ubuntu: Installazione guidata, store di app integrato, supporto fino a 5 anni.
Linux Mint: Interfaccia familiare, ottimo per chi viene da Windows.
Per Sviluppatori
Fedora: Aggiornamenti frequenti, supporto nativo per Podman (alternativa a Docker).
Manjaro: Accesso ai pacchetti più recenti grazie a Arch Linux.
Per PC Vecchi o Leggeri
Puppy Linux: 300 MB di spazio su disco, avvio da USB in 30 secondi.
Tiny Core Linux: Richiede solo 46 MB di RAM.
Domande Frequenti: Tutto Quello che i Principianti Chiedono
❓ Posso Usare Linux insieme a Windows?
Sì, con il dual boot. Durante l’installazione, Linux crea una partizione separata e ti chiede quale sistema avviare all’accensione.
❓ Quali Dispositivi Non Supportano Linux?
Quasi tutto l’hardware moderno è compatibile, ma alcuni produttori (es. NVIDIA) hanno driver chiusi. Soluzione:
Community: Forum e chat gratuite (es. Ask Ubuntu).
Commerciale: Acquista supporto da Canonical (Ubuntu) o Red Hat.
Come Iniziare con Linux Senza Rischi: 3 Metodi
1. Live USB (Nessuna Installazione)
Vantaggi: Provi il sistema senza modificare il PC.
Strumenti: Rufus (Windows) o BalenaEtcher (macOS).
2. Macchina Virtuale (VirtualBox)
Passaggi:
Scarica un’ISO di Ubuntu.
Crea una VM con 2 GB di RAM e 20 GB di disco.
Avvia e testa tutte le funzionalità.
3. Installazione su PC Vecchio
Recupera un laptop obsoleto e trasformalo in una macchina:
Media Center con Kodi.
Server domestico per backup o streaming.
Conclusione: Perché Linux Merita una Possibilità
Ora che sai cos’è Linux, non ti resta provarlo. Che tu sia un principiante curioso o un professionista IT, troverai una distribuzione su misura per te.